Crush Wrestling is an American female and mixed wrestling video production company. Established in 2010.

It features females bodybuilders, fitness women, and regular women. It has competitive and fantasy matches.

Notable Wrestlers

It's mostly new school wrestlers, only Christine Rocks can be considered old school. The most popular wrestler of the roster is Sydney Thunder. Thunder started in 2010, which is year when it was established, and she has done many matches since then.
